for Frank Lloyd Wright by Frances A. Davis
From Cooperative Children's Book Center (CCBC)
This straightforward account of Wright's life focuses on his innovative work as an architect but it doesn't shy away from describing the ups and downs of his personal and professional life. Numerous black-and white photographs of the man and his work accompany the well-researched text. (Ages 11-16)
